Myth 1: Concrete Floors Crack Easily
The Myth:
Many people believe that concrete floors are prone to cracking, making them an unreliable choice for long-term use.
The Fact:
While it’s true that all concrete has the potential to crack, proper installation and maintenance significantly reduce this risk. Cracks typically occur during the initial curing period or from sudden changes in temperature. These cracks are a natural part of concrete and are purely decorative, they will not impact the performance of the floor.

Myth 2: Concrete Floors Are Cold and Uncomfortable
The Myth:
Concrete floors are often perceived as cold, hard, and uncomfortable underfoot, making them unsuitable for residential spaces.
The Fact:
While concrete is a naturally dense material, it’s far from uncomfortable when installed and finished correctly. In fact, concrete flooring can be incredibly cosy and inviting, especially when paired with underfloor heating.
Lazenby’s polished concrete and diamond polished concrete floors are compatible with underfloor heating systems, thanks to their excellent thermal mass properties. Concrete absorbs and retains heat, creating a warm and comfortable surface that’s perfect for homes. Myth 3: Concrete Floors Are High Maintenance
The Myth:
Some believe that concrete floors require constant upkeep to maintain their appearance and durability.
The Fact:
Concrete flooring is one of the most low-maintenance options available. Once sealed, it resists stains, scratches, and moisture, making it easy to clean and maintain.

Myth 5: Concrete Floors Are Prone to Stains
The Myth:
Some people worry that concrete floors are highly porous and susceptible to staining, making them impractical for kitchens, bathrooms, or other high-traffic areas.
The Fact:
While untreated concrete can absorb liquids and stain, professionally installed and sealed concrete floors are highly resistant to stains.

Myth 6: Concrete Floors Lack Longevity
The Myth:
Some believe that concrete floors don’t last as long as other flooring materials, such as hardwood or tile.
The Fact:
Concrete flooring is one of the most durable options available, with a lifespan that often exceeds that of other materials. When installed and maintained correctly, concrete floors can last for decades, if not a lifetime.
